CONGRATULATIONS TO VIRGIN ISLAND GRADUATES
(Ms. PLASKETT asked and was given permission to address the House for
1 minute.)
Ms. PLASKETT. Mr. Speaker, today I rise to congratulate not only the
students, but the community of the Virgin Islands on so many graduates
of our high schools these last weeks. While I have not been able to be
there in body for some of the graduations, I am there in spirit and in
heart.
The Gifft Hill School, AZ Academy, Good Hope Country Day, St. Croix
Central High School, St. Croix Educational Complex, St. Croix Seventh-
day Adventist School, St. Joseph High School, Antilles School, All
Saints Cathedral School, Charlotte Amalie High School, Church of God
Academy, Ivanna Eudora Kean High School, Sts. Peter and Paul Cathedral
School, Seventh-day Adventist High School, the Virgin Island Montessori
School and Peter Gruber International Academy, and the Wesleyan
Academy.
Students, you know that you are our future, we love you, that you
represent the best of us all as a community, and that we expect great
things for you. You are entering a world at war, a nation with
challenges and conflicts, and our islands in crisis. But we know that,
with your passion for learning, discipline, and an ability take risks,
we are in great hands.
